// MAX_BACKFILL_WINDOW_DAYS caps how far back the Nightjar scheduler
// will reach when enqueuing nightly data backfills. We set this to 14
// after the Q3 incident where an unbounded window replayed a full year
// and saturated the warehouse loaders. Reviewers: changing this value
// requires sign-off from the data platform rotation, since it alters
// partition pruning downstream. Any change must reference the validation
// run's trace token, recorded below for the current setting.

session token of kagup-hahaf = htk3_2b8

## Step 2: Migrate Mocksmith fixtures

Mocksmith 5 replaces YAML fixtures with generated factories. Run `mocksmith convert ./fixtures` and commit the output under `factories/`. Old fixtures can be deleted once `mocksmith verify` passes. Do not hand-edit generated factories; regenerate instead. The verifier needs read access to the staging schema to check column types. Run the verifier against the staging database using the connection string below.

warehouse DSN: postgresql://ralion_svc:J6mdk5R@db-96b1.kelvilabs.test:5432/gorael

## Account recovery — SeedForge maintainer account

If the SeedForge test-data factory library loses its publishing account (it happens more than you'd think), don't panic. First, check whether the token simply expired — that fixes it nine times out of ten. If the account is genuinely locked, use the break-glass flow on the Hollowmere registry, pick "maintainer recovery," and confirm the library's last published version. When prompted for the recovery credentials, type the passphrase listed just below.

recovery phrase for fahap-yagap: ralys-sorys-kasax-fraael-aldion-briys-sorwyn-istael-briath-praok